Ghana Faces South Africa in December 16 Friendly Match

Sports

Ghana’s Black Stars will engage in a friendly match against South Africa’s Bafana Bafana on December 16, 2025, as part of preparations for both nations’ upcoming tournaments.

The game is scheduled to take place in Gauteng, South Africa, and serves as a crucial warm-up for Bafana Bafana ahead of the Africa Cup of Nations (AFCON) which kicks off on December 21 in Morocco. South Africa is in Group B with Egypt, Angola, and Zimbabwe.

For Ghana, the friendly presents an opportunity for head coach Otto Addo to evaluate his team in the build-up to the 2026 FIFA World Cup. The Black Stars unfortunately missed out on the 2025 AFCON, failing to qualify for the first time since 2004 after a six-match winless streak in the qualifiers.

Addo will be keen to use the match to experiment with different formations and assess the readiness of players as Ghana prepares to face a challenging Group L in the Mundial, comprising England, Croatia, and Panama. Details regarding the exact venue for the December 16th encounter are yet to be announced.

While the friendly is a preparation game, it is expected to draw significant interest from Ghanaian football fans eager to see the team rebuild and prepare for the World Cup. “This match is vital for us to gauge where we are and identify areas for improvement,” a source close to the team reportedly stated. Further updates on squad selection and match logistics will be communicated in due course.
